Using Asana for Safety Compliance Tracking in Construction Projects
Table of Contents
The Case for Digital Safety Compliance on Construction Sites
Construction projects involve numerous safety regulations that must be consistently monitored and enforced. Using digital tools like Asana can streamline the process of safety compliance tracking, ensuring that all safety protocols are followed and documented effectively. For decades, paper-based checklists and clipboard inspections were the norm, but they often lead to lost records, delayed reporting, and inconsistent oversight. Asana offers a centralized platform that transforms reactive safety management into proactive, collaborative compliance. By digitizing safety workflows, construction teams can reduce manual data entry, improve accountability, and generate auditable trails that satisfy regulatory requirements. Key Benefits of Using Asana for Safety Compliance
Adopting Asana for safety compliance goes beyond simple task tracking. It fundamentally changes how teams interact with safety protocols. Below are the primary advantages that make Asana a suitable choice for construction safety management.
- Centralized task management for safety checks and inspections – All safety-related activities, from daily walkthroughs to monthly equipment audits, live in one place. This eliminates siloed spreadsheets and scattered emails, giving every team member a single source of truth.
- Real-time updates and notifications – When an inspection is completed, a hazard is reported, or a deadline approaches, Asana automatically notifies the relevant parties. This immediacy reduces response times and helps prevent minor issues from escalating into serious incidents.
- Clear assignment of safety responsibilities – Every task can be assigned to a specific person, making ownership explicit. This reduces ambiguity and ensures that critical safety actions are not overlooked.
- Comprehensive documentation – Asana allows attachments, comments, and custom fields, making it easy to store safety procedures, incident reports, photos of hazards, and training records alongside the tasks they relate to. This documentation is invaluable during audits or investigations.
- Integration with other project management tools – Asana connects with platforms like Slack, Microsoft Teams, Google Drive, and specialized construction software. This creates a cohesive ecosystem where safety data flows seamlessly between communication, scheduling, and resource management.
Setting Up Asana for Safety Compliance Tracking
To effectively use Asana for safety compliance, start by creating a dedicated project titled "Safety Compliance." This project will house all safety-related tasks, making it easy for site managers, foremen, and workers to find and update information. The following steps provide a detailed blueprint for structuring this project.
1. Define Project Sections and Columns
Within the Safety Compliance project, create sections or columns that represent different safety domains. Common sections include: Equipment Checks, Hazard Assessments, Incident Reports, Training Records, and Regulatory Audits. These sections act as high-level categories that organize tasks logically. You can also use Asana’s custom fields to add attributes such as risk level, location, and status (e.g., Not Started, In Progress, Complete, Verified).
2. Create Detailed Tasks and Subtasks
For each safety area, add tasks that represent specific activities. For example, under Equipment Checks, tasks could be "Weekly Inspection of Scaffolding," "Monthly Crane Safety Audit," or "Daily Excavation Checklist." Each task should include a description of the required procedure, any relevant documents (such as inspection forms or manufacturer guidelines), and attachments like photos or PDFs. Use subtasks to break down complex activities into manageable steps—for instance, a "Fire Safety Drill" task could have subtasks for notification, evacuation, headcount, and debrief.
3. Assign Responsibilities and Deadlines
Construction sites rely on clear hierarchies. Assign each task to a responsible team member—such as the safety officer, site supervisor, or equipment operator. Set due dates and, if necessary, start dates to ensure tasks are completed on schedule. Asana’s timeline view can help identify upcoming deadlines and prevent conflicts between safety tasks and other project activities.
4. Leverage Recurring Tasks for Regular Checks
Many safety inspections happen at fixed intervals—daily, weekly, or monthly. Asana’s recurring tasks feature automates the creation of these tasks, ensuring that nothing falls through the cracks. For instance, set a weekly task for "General Site Walkthrough" that repeats every Monday. When the task is completed, Asana automatically generates the next instance, maintaining a continuous compliance cycle.
5. Use Custom Fields to Track Compliance Metrics
Custom fields are powerful for capturing data beyond the task name. Create fields like "Compliance Status" (Compliant, Non-Compliant, Pending), "Risk Level" (Low, Medium, High), "Location," and "Inspection Date." These fields allow you to filter, sort, and report on compliance data. For example, a project manager can quickly view all high-risk non-compliant tasks and prioritize corrective actions.
Best Practices for Maximizing Asana’s Safety Potential
Setting up Asana is only the beginning. To truly embed a culture of safety, teams must adopt practices that ensure consistent use and continuous improvement. The following best practices have been gathered from successful implementations in construction firms.
Attach Relevant Documents and Photos to Tasks
Safety compliance often requires proof of inspection or training. Encourage team members to attach PDFs of completed checklists, photos of equipment, or signed waivers directly to the relevant task. This creates an auditable trail that can be presented to regulators or insurance auditors without sifting through filing cabinets. Asana’s file preview feature allows quick verification without downloading.
Utilize Comment Sections for Real-Time Communication
Asana’s comment threads enable team members to ask questions, report hazards, or share updates directly on the task. For instance, if a worker spots a loose guardrail during a routine walkthrough, they can comment on the task, tag the safety officer, and attach a photo. This creates a permanent record of the issue and its resolution, which is invaluable for incident investigations.
Conduct Regular Reviews and Updates
Safety protocols change as regulations evolve or as new equipment is introduced. Schedule monthly reviews of your Asana project to ensure that tasks, custom fields, and sections still align with current requirements. During these reviews, archive completed tasks, update recurring intervals, and add new safety activities. This prevents the project from becoming stale and maintains its relevance to real-world operations.
Integrate Asana with Other Safety Systems
Many construction companies use specialized software for incident reporting, training management, or equipment tracking. Asana can integrate with these tools via APIs or third-party connectors like Zapier. For example, you can automatically create an Asana task when a new incident report is logged in a separate system, or sync training completion data from an LMS. This integration reduces duplication and ensures that safety information is centralized where it matters most. Explore Asana’s integration directory for construction-relevant options.
Advanced Features to Accelerate Compliance
Beyond basic task management, Asana offers features that can elevate safety tracking to a more strategic level. These include dashboards, automation rules, and portfolio views.
Dashboards and Reporting
Create a dashboard that aggregates data from your Safety Compliance project. Use charts to show the percentage of completed inspections, the distribution of risk levels, or the number of overdue tasks. This visual snapshot helps managers identify trends—such as a recurring type of hazard—and allocate resources proactively. Asana’s reporting can be exported for stakeholder presentations or regulatory submissions.
Automation Rules
Asana’s automation can enforce compliance workflows without manual intervention. For example, create a rule that automatically changes the task status to "Overdue" if not marked complete by the due date, and then notifies the safety manager. Another rule could assign a review task to a senior supervisor once a hazard report is marked resolved. These automations reduce administrative overhead and ensure consistent enforcement of procedures.
Portfolio View for Multi-Project Compliance
On large construction sites with multiple phases or buildings, safety compliance may span several Asana projects. Use portfolios to view the status of all safety projects in one place. This allows the safety director to quickly see which areas are meeting compliance targets and which need intervention. Portfolio views also help align safety goals with overall project milestones.
Real-World Workflow Example: Weekly Safety Inspection
To illustrate how these features come together, consider a weekly safety inspection workflow. On Monday morning, Asana creates a recurring task: "Weekly Site Safety Walkthrough." The task is assigned to the site supervisor and has a due date of Friday. The task description includes a checklist of items to inspect: fall protection, electrical safety, housekeeping, personal protective equipment, and confined spaces.
During the walkthrough, the supervisor uses the Asana mobile app to check off subtasks, take photos of any hazards, and add comments. If a hazard is found, a subtask is escalated with a high-risk custom field, triggering an automation rule that creates an urgent corrective action task assigned to the relevant crew. The supervisor then updates the main task status to "Complete" and attaches the inspection PDF.
At the end of the week, the project manager reviews the dashboard, noting that all inspections were completed and that two corrective actions are in progress. This entire process is documented and auditable, satisfying both internal company policy and external regulatory standards.
Challenges and Considerations for Implementation
While Asana is a powerful tool, it is not a silver bullet. Construction teams should be aware of potential pitfalls and plan accordingly.
User Adoption
The biggest challenge is getting all team members to consistently use Asana. Workers on site may be accustomed to paper forms or verbal instructions. To overcome this, provide hands-on training, create simple onboarding guides, and emphasize how Asana reduces their workload (e.g., no more chasing paperwork). Appointing a "safety champion" who models usage can also drive adoption.
Mobile Device Limitations
Asana’s mobile app is feature-rich, but construction sites often have limited connectivity or harsh environments. Consider using offline mode for tasks that need to be completed without internet access, and sync data when connectivity is restored. Additionally, ruggedized devices or tablets can be used in the field to prevent damage.
Data Overload
If not structured carefully, an Asana project can become cluttered with tasks, leading to confusion. Stick to a clear hierarchy: project → section → task → subtask. Archive completed tasks regularly and avoid duplicating efforts. Use custom fields sparingly but enough to capture essential information.
